Hi all,
I'm facing a problem with PowerMock while trying to upgrade Holmes to be Java
17 based. While using PowerMock.mockStatic, it gave me an "IllegalState Unable
to load cache item" error.
Anyone has an idea about this?

Thanks for the suggestion.
We discussed it on the 7/24 PTL call and decided to proceed with Java 17 to
avoid issues with dependencies not yet supporting Java 21 and to give Java 21
time to address any issues that arise. However, individual projects are welcome
to go straight to Java 21. It’ll be great to have a few projects with Java 21
experience so they can help the others.

To prepare for Java SE 11 end of service life (EOSL), ONAP is encouraging
projects to develop a plan to upgrade from Java 11 to Java 17 by the end of 2024
2023: Java 17 is a Best Practice – new containers will use Java 17
2024: Java 17 is a Global Requirement for all ONAP containers
August 2024 – Java 17 migration complete for containers using Red Hat
December 2024 – Java 17 migration complete for all other Oracle and Azul
Java SE 11 EOSL dates: September 2026 for Oracle, September 2026 for Azul,
October 2024 for Red Hat
Jiras for Java 17 migration will be created for each affected project.
CCSDK, Policy, CPS have already migrated to Java 17 and are willing to share
their experiences with the other projects.
